5443423042 has 4 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 8165134566. Its totient is φ = 2721711520.
The previous prime is 5443423003. The next prime is 5443423043. The reversal of 5443423042 is 2403243445.
It is a semiprime because it is the product of two primes.
It can be written as a sum of positive squares in only one way, i.e., 3396674961 + 2046748081 = 58281^2 + 45241^2 .
It is a Smith number, since the sum of its digits (31) coincides with the sum of the digits of its prime factors. Since it is squarefree, it is also a hoax number.
It is a junction number, because it is equal to n+sod(n) for n = 5443422995 and 5443423013.
It is not an unprimeable number, because it can be changed into a prime (5443423043)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 1360855759 + ... + 1360855762.
Almost surely, 25443423042 is an apocalyptic number.
5443423042 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(2721711524).
5443423042 is a wasteful number, since it uses less digits than its factorization.
5443423042 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The sum of its prime factors is 2721711523.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 46080, while the sum is 31.
The square root of 5443423042 is about 73779.5570737586. The cubic root of 5443423042 is about 1759.1006771221.
Adding to 5443423042 its reverse (2403243445), we get a palindrome (7846666487).
